What is required for conductors installed on buildings to ensure protection against physical damage?

Explanation:
Conductors installed on buildings must be protected against physical damage in accordance with specific regulations outlined in the National Electrical Code (NEC). This includes using appropriate methods of protection that are typically specified for service conductors. The choice that states they must be protected as specified for services is correct because it aligns with the NEC requirements, which emphasize safeguarding conductors from environmental factors and potential impact. Conductors that are installed on buildings may be exposed to various risks, including mechanical impact, weather elements, and other physical stresses. By adhering to the same protection standards used for service conductors, which often require adequate structural integrity and additional safeguarding methods like conduit, cable armor, or similar protective measures, the risk of damage is significantly reduced. In comparison, while rubber insulation, underground installation, or paint might offer some level of protection, these methods are not universally applicable or sufficient according to NEC standards when considering the various conditions and locations where conductors might be installed on a building. Therefore, the requirement for protection specified for services is the most comprehensive and effective approach to ensuring the safety and durability of conductors against physical damage.
